Transaction 21435af54efe9d20640e9689f985c7df2b03af6db393e542105a4c6990850545
1 Input
1 Output
-
21435af54efe9d20640e9689f985c7df2b03af6db393e542105a4c6990850545:0
- value
- 10100493
- script pubkey
- OP_0 OP_PUSHBYTES_20 d0a45924e082ad9b6eae77ff9c980be3f6167c4a
- address
- bc1q6zj9jf8qs2kekm4wwlleexqtu0mpvlz2n0ekn9